PROCESS AND APPARATUS FOR REDUCING PULP.
Application filed March 18, 1925. Serial No. 16,268.
This invention relates to improvements in process and apparatus for reducing pulp, in which the processes of reduction are continuous, without interruption for charging, dumping and cleaning portions of the apparatus, as the stock breaker or heater which in the common type of apparatus become clogged with foreign materials contained in the raw stock. I
The main object attained in the invention consists in means associated with a stock beater or breaker for effecting separation from the mass of stock, in process of reduction in the apparatus, of heavy foreign substances, as fragments of metal, rock, glass, etc., which are found in various degrees in old paper and rag stocks, and which separate from the pulp mass and settle in the beater tub unless otherwise removed.
The common practice is to interrupt production at frequent intervals and remove the accumulation of such foreign substances by shoveling the same manually from the beater tub, then recharging the beater and continuing reduction until the apparatus again becomes clogged and reduction of the pulp stock is interfered with by the irreducible foreign matter accumulated in the bottom of the tub, when production is again interrupted while the beater tub is emptied'and cleaned, production and interruption for removing the junk, thus following one another with greatly retarded output.
A further important advantage attained by the improvements of my invention consist in uniformity of grade of production, both over reduction and under reduction of the pulp stock being avoided by the means provided for separating the finished stock, i. e., the part that has been reduced to the required state of fineness, continuously from the mass of stock in process of reduction, and thus preventing over disintegration of fibrous materials which make the finer grades of pulp. Under-reduction of the coarser materials cannot result because all the stock is continuously in process of reduction by hydration and the action of the beater thereon until the required state of fineness is arrived A further object attained in my invention consists in the elimination of certain units of apparatus required in ordinary reduction systems, as the settling trough and wet machine or stock thickener, and the intermediate pumps and connections for moving the stock from one unit to another. The economies effected in the firstcost of the improved apparatus, in maintenance, space saving and operating power amount to a very material item in reduced cost of production.
While the preferred use of my invention is with a continuous reduction apparatus, it will be obvious from the illustrations 'of the accompanying drawings and the detailed specification that the invention is also applicable to ordinary, or non-continuous stock heaters. As applied to this latter type of apparatus, the time and labor-saving features consisting in the means for removing the foreign substances from the apparatus without interrupting production are highly important.

f lFig. 4 is a detail of the perforated back- As here shown, the reduction apparatus consists of the beater tub I which is of the conventional type except that the tub is shown asbuilt in concrete under the floor line .2, thus to dispose of the main bulk of the apparatus from floor space; the conventional type of midfeather 3 and beater roll 4; the perforated backfall 5, and chest 6 for separatin and discharging finished pulp, being of wel known special construction.
The means for separating and removin heavy foreign substances from the beater tu consist in a pit 7 sunk below the beater tub, ports 8, 9 and 10 in the bottom of the tub being provided to permit the heavy foreign substances to pass from the tub into the pit, the bottom wall 11 of the pit within the plane of the tub, as best shown in Fig. 2, being inclined to cause the foreign material to move by gravity toward the lowest point 12 of the pit within range of a bucket conveyor 13 which acts to scoop it up and deliver the same into a dump box 14 which, as here shown, is supported at a higher elevation than the stock beater.
In the dump box the heavy substances, as fragments of iron, glass, stone, etc., sink to the bottom lighter materials that float in water overdow the box into-a trough 1516, arranged at right angles one to the other, and leading to a save-all 17 supported in a chest 18, which may be of any suitable construction, to salvage any pulp stock remaining in the water returned from dump box 14:,
such material being returned to the stock beater through a conduit 19. To minimize waste by salvaging all usable pulp material from the dump box, a pipe line 25 is con nected to the bottom of dump box 14: for
flushing the box upward with fresh water,
thus causing any pulp stock in the box to overflow the box into trough 15-16.
A'pipe 20 connects the screen chest 18 with pit 7 and acts to return the excess of water to the pit. A spillway 21 is provided in pipe the detail arrangements of the apparatus to suit variable conditions of pulp reduction.
Another such modification consists in a gate valve 23 disposed as illustrated in Fig. 2 in the channel leadingfrom the beater tub to pit "l, the valve being adapted to regulate the opening of the channel to any desired extent to prevent too free movement of water from the beater tub to the pit.
lhe backfall 5 is of the perforated type, illustrated in detail Fig. l now well known in this art, which acts to separate finished pulp under the force of action on the mass of stock of the beater roll l, and causes the same to be delivered into chest 6 from which the stock is delivered to a chest for finished pulp by a pipe 24:. 1
Operatin connection between the heater power mechanism and the chain conveyor may be arranged in any suitable manner, the arrangement here shown consisting of a pulley 26 on the beater roll shaft and a countershaft pulley 27 connected by a belt 28, the counter-shaft 29 being connected to the conveyor by means of chain sprockets 3030,
' idler sprockets 31 being employed to spread the upper course of the conveyor sufficiently to clear the dump box 14. In its lower course, the conveyor drags over a guard or doctor 32 which acts yieldingly to adapt the movement of the conveyor buckets to the accumulated foreign substances in the bottom of the it. D From the foregoing detailed description and the accompanying illustrations, it will be seen that the reduction processes can be moaaaa carried on indefinitely without interruption, that delivery of finished pulp will be continuous, that both over and under reduction Wlll be avoided, that there will be a minimum of waste and increased output.
